Understanding Football Betting Odds
Understanding football betting odds is essential for UK punters, as they determine how much you can win from a bet and help you identify value. In the UK, odds are typically displayed in 2 formats: fractional and decimal.
Fractional odds, such as 4/5 or 5/1, are the traditional format used by bookmakers like William Hill and Ladbrokes. Decimal odds, such as 1.80 or 6.00, are now widely used across modern platforms because they are easier to calculate. Most of the football betting sites listed in this guide allow you to switch between both formats, ensuring flexibility for all users.
To read football odds correctly, you need to understand what they represent. Fractional odds show your profit relative to your stake. For example, 4/5 means you win £4 for every £5 staked, plus your original stake back.
Decimal odds show your total return, including stake. Using the same example, 4/5 converts to 1.80 in decimal format. A £10 bet at 1.80 returns £18 in total (£8 profit). For a real-world Premier League example, consider Manchester City vs Arsenal:
- Fractional: 4/5
- Decimal: 1.80
- £10 stake = £18 return (£8 profit)
If you prefer quick conversions, you can use our odds converter tool to switch between formats instantly. Finding value is one of the most important aspects of betting. Value doesn’t necessarily mean picking the most likely winner, but rather identifying when the odds offered are higher than the true probability of an outcome.
For example, if you believe a team has a 60% chance of winning (equivalent to odds of around 1.67), but a bookmaker offers 1.80, that represents value. Over time, consistently backing value bets is what separates successful punters from casual bettors.
Comparing odds across multiple bookmakers is crucial because even small differences can significantly impact long-term returns. Across the 9 sites featured in this guide, platforms like Bet442, MogoBet, and 22bet are known for offering competitive football betting odds, particularly on major markets such as match winner and BTTS.
Meanwhile, sites like LuckyMate and 7Bet may offer better prices on accumulators or enhanced odds promotions. Keeping accounts with more than 1 bookmaker allows you to compare prices and always take the best available odds.
Odds can vary between bookmakers for several reasons. Each operator uses its own pricing models, risk management strategies, and margin calculations. Some sites may shorten odds on popular teams like Manchester United due to heavy betting volume, while others may offer slightly better prices to attract customers. Promotions such as price boosts and enhanced odds can also temporarily increase value on specific markets.
Top Football Betting Tips for UK Punters
Successful football betting tips focus on discipline, value, and smart decision-making rather than chasing quick wins. Whether you’re betting on the Premier League or international competitions, applying proven strategies can significantly improve long-term results. Below are key tips every UK punter should follow.
Step 1. Research Team Form and Head-to-Head Records
Always analyse recent performances before placing a bet. Look at a team’s last 5 matches, home vs away form, injuries, and head-to-head history. Some teams consistently perform better against specific opponents, which can reveal valuable betting opportunities.
Step 2. Understand Value Bets
Value betting means identifying odds that are higher than the true probability of an outcome. Don’t just back favourites – look for overpriced selections. For example, if you believe a team has a strong chance of winning but the odds suggest otherwise, that’s where long-term profit lies.
Step 3. Manage Your Bankroll Carefully
Set a budget and stick to it. A common rule is to never stake more than 5% of your total bankroll on a single bet. This protects you from losing streaks and ensures you can continue betting responsibly over time.
Step 4. Avoid Accumulator Traps
Accumulators (accas) are popular in the UK, but combining multiple selections increases risk significantly. While they offer high potential returns, even 1 losing leg means the entire bet fails. Use accas sparingly and avoid stacking too many selections purely for bigger odds.
Step 5. Apply Premier League Betting Strategies
The Premier League is highly competitive, so consider factors like home advantage, fixture congestion, and squad rotation. Teams playing in European competitions may underperform in league matches due to fatigue, which can create value betting opportunities.
Step 6. Use Statistics and Data
Modern betting relies heavily on data. Metrics such as expected goals (xG), shots on target, and possession can provide deeper insight than final scores alone. These stats help identify teams that are performing better (or worse) than results suggest.
Step 7. Master Live Betting Tactics
In-play betting allows you to react to what’s happening in real time. Watching matches or following live stats can help you spot momentum shifts, injuries, or tactical changes before odds adjust. This can provide an edge over pre-match betting.
Step 8. Use Bet Builders Strategically
Bet builders are great for combining selections within a single match, such as BTTS, over 2.5 goals, and a player to score. However, they often reduce overall value due to correlated outcomes. Use them for entertainment or targeted strategies rather than relying on them for consistent profit.
Football Betting Strategy Guide
Value Betting
Identify matches where bookmaker odds undervalue a team’s true winning probability. Use expected value calculations: (Probability × Odds) – 1 > 0 = value bet.
Bankroll Management
Stake 1-2% of your total bankroll per bet. This protects against variance. If you have £500, stake £5-£10 per bet regardless of confidence level.
Both Teams to Score (BTTS)
Extremely popular in UK football. Historical data shows 45-48% of Premier League matches end BTTS. Only bet BTTS when odds exceed 2.15 for value.
Accumulator Traps
5-leg accumulators have massive odds but near-zero win probability. Even 95% confidence per leg = 77% cumulative confidence. Stick to 2-3 leg accumulators for realistic value.
Live Betting Discipline
In-play odds move rapidly. Set a betting plan before kick-off. Avoid emotional bets after your team concedes or goes ahead. Wait for objective situations matching your strategy.

How Online Football Betting Works in the UK
Understanding online football betting UK platforms is essential before placing your first wager. All reputable betting sites operate under regulation from the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C), which ensures player protection, fair play, and secure handling of funds.
One of the most important protections is segregated customer funds, meaning your money is kept separate from the bookmaker’s operating funds. This reduces risk and ensures withdrawals are protected under UK law.
Placing your first bet is straightforward. After registering and depositing funds, you simply navigate to the football section, choose a match, and select a market. Common football bet types include match winner (home, draw, away), Both Teams To Score (BTTS), over/under goals, correct score, first goalscorer, and accumulators (acca bets).
Accumulators are particularly popular in the UK, allowing punters to combine multiple selections into a single bet for higher potential returns. Once you select your bet, you enter your stake and confirm the wager.
If the bet wins, your returns are calculated based on the odds at the time of placement. Settlement usually occurs shortly after the match ends, though some markets (such as correct score or player props) may take slightly longer to confirm. Withdrawals can then be requested, with processing times depending on the payment method. E-wallets like PayPal are typically fastest, often processed within 24 hours.
UK betting sites support a range of payment methods tailored to the local market. These include debit cards, PayPal, bank transfers, and e-wallets such as Skrill and Neteller. Apple Pay and Google Pay are also widely accepted for quick deposits.
Importantly, credit cards are banned for gambling in the UK, ensuring players only bet with funds they already have available. Responsible gambling tools are also a core part of UKGC regulation. All licensed sites provide options such as deposit limits, loss limits, session reminders, and time-outs.
Players can also self-exclude via GAMSTOP, which blocks access to all UKGC-licensed betting sites. These tools are designed to help users maintain control and ensure betting remains a form of entertainment rather than a financial risk.

What is a bet builder and which sites offer it
A bet builder allows you to combine multiple selections from the same match into a single bet with combined odds. For example, you could back a team to win, over 2.5 goals, and a specific player to score in 1 bet. Bet builders are available across most of the sites listed, including Bet442, LuckyMate, NRGbet, 22bet, and MogoBet. They are popular for Premier League betting because they offer flexibility and higher potential returns, though odds are often slightly reduced due to the correlation between selections.
